What is the relation between chromatin and chromosomes

Biology
1 answer:
bulgar [2K]3 years ago
8 0
Chromatin is a simpler for of a chromosome. For example, in mitosis (somatic cells dividing) chromatin is in the nucleus, however when it condenses, it forms chromosomes.

Classify the planets based on their composition.
Darina [25.2K]

Answer:

Terrestrial  - Mercury, Venus, Earth, and Mars

Gas Giants  - Jupiter, Saturn, Uranus, and Neptune

Ice Giants - Uranus and Neptune

Explanation:

Gas plants are the planets that are composed mostly of the gases in them such as helium and hydrogen found in Saturn and Jupiter planets there are four planets known as the gas giants that are Jupiter, Saturn, Uranus, and Neptune. However, Uranus and Neptune planets are known as ice giants as these two planets are cold and remote and made up of completely different gases from the other two gas giants.

Terrestrial planets are the planets that are more rocky and compact in terms of their surface and these planets are inner planets of our solar system that are Mercury, Venus, Earth, and Mars.
